Selecting the Right Equipment



When you prepare to deal with pressure cleaning, picking the best tools is critical for achieving the most effective results. Start by picking a stress washer that matches your requirements. You'll find electrical versions are ideal for light-duty jobs, while gas-powered ones handle tougher tasks with ease.

Think about the stress score-- measured in PSI (extra pounds per square inch)-- which dictates just how powerful the equipment is. For many residential tasks, a washing machine with 1,500 to 3,000 PSI will work.

Next off, focus on the flow rate, indicated in GPM (gallons per minute). A higher GPM indicates quicker cleaning considering that it moves much more water.

Don't neglect to select the appropriate nozzle. Different nozzles produce varying spray patterns, so having a selection helpful will aid you take on various surface areas efficiently.

You ought to likewise buy top quality devices, like surface area cleansers and extension sticks, to enhance your stress cleaning experience.

Last but not least, always prioritize safety by using protective equipment, like safety glasses and gloves. With the right devices in hand, you'll be well on your method to achieving a spick-and-span finish on your surface areas.

Efficient Cleaning Up Techniques



With the best tools in place, it's time to concentrate on effective cleansing methods that will optimize your pressure washing results.

Begin by determining the ideal pressure setting based on the surface you're working on. For fragile surfaces like wood, stay with lower stress to prevent damages. For harder materials, like concrete, you can increase the stress for far better results.

Next off, make use of a regular sweeping activity as you relocate the nozzle. This helps guarantee that you cover the entire area evenly without missing areas.



Do not forget to preserve a consistent distance from the surface area-- normally around 12 to 24 inches-- depending upon the stress.

For stubborn stains, consider applying a cleaning option developed for stress washing. Enable it to sit for a couple of mins prior to washing it off. This additional action can considerably enhance your cleansing efficiency.

Lastly, rinse completely to prevent any kind of soap residue or leftover particles. Bear in mind to work from the top down, as this protects against dust from running onto currently cleaned locations.

Safety And Security Tips and Ideal Practices



Remaining risk-free while stress washing is important for both you and your environments. First, always wear protective equipment, consisting of safety goggles, gloves, and tough footwear. This will certainly shield you from debris and high-pressure water that can trigger injuries.

Before you begin, evaluate your tools for leaks or damages. Ensure the nozzle is securely attached, and never ever aim the wand at yourself or others.

When running the stress washing machine, preserve a company hold and keep both hands on the maker to make sure control.
